International Trade attorney/lawyers who make up the Export Legal Assistance Network offer free initial consultations to small businesses on export-related issues.
Export Legal Assistance Network
The Export Legal Assistance Network is a widely accessible and practical legal resource for newly established export businesses (ELAN). Lawyers from the Federal Bar Association volunteer to offer a free initial legal consultation to businesses that are just starting to export under this cutting-edge program, which was established by the Federal Bar Association with support from the U.S. Department of Commerce and the International Trade Program of the U.S. Small Business Administration. ELAN provides experienced lawyers to new export companies to assist them in understanding the legal facets of global trade. Each regional coordinator for ELAN in the US has access to three or more attorneys.
Your company's main legal challenges in exporting will be identified with the assistance of the volunteer ELAN attorney. In addition to providing you with an overview of other necessary resources, like banks, freight forwarders, insurance companies, and state and federal programs to increase exports, the volunteer will also explain the fundamental contractual requirements, taxes, and regulations. The consultation will last long enough to determine which legal problems your good or service is facing.
